Unless you’ve been living under a rock, you probably know that there’s a proposition on the ballot in California that, if passed, would deny the rights of same-sex couples to get married. In May 2008, the California Supreme Court decided that it was unconstitutional to deny marriage rights to same-sex couples, and if passed, Proposition 8 would take these rights away. Thousands of married same-sex couples would lose their status, similar couples would be unable to get married in California in the future, and California would lose its reputation as a tolerant and welcoming state.

Miserere mei Deus

Allegri’s Miserere is one of the most beautiful pieces of Western music ever written. It was only supposed to be performed by the Sistine Chapel choir and only on special occasions, and the Pope declared that nobody should ever write it down, but it should be passed down orally from one chorister to the next. 14-year-old Mozart, on a visit to Rome, heard it once and wrote down the entire thing, and instead of excommunicating him the Pope told him he was all right. Mendelssohn did the same thing eighty years later at the age of 21, and Franz Liszt did it too. It was officially published anyway in 1840.

The piece, which is a setting of Psalm 51, alternates a five-part choir singing polyphonically with a single tenor (or in some performances the tenor section) singing plainchant. The most notable feature, of course, is the haunting high piercing notes soaring above the polyphony, which impart an otherworldliness and etherealness to the piece.

This performance is sung by the King’s College Choir of Cambridge University.

R.I.P. Nyac

Nyac, the celebrity hand-holding otter at the Vancouver Aquarium, sadly has passed away at the age of 20 after a long battle with various illnesses. Rescued from the Exxon-Valdez oil spill, she became one of the highlights of the aquarium and a celebrity around Vancouver and all over the internet thanks to the cutest video ever. The Vancouver Aquarium simply won’t be the same place without her.
